I am doing some lessons on a book and when connecting to a database supplied I
sometimes get this error:

Playing with the System.Data.SqlClient.SqlConnection

When I click on the ConnectionString property, and click on New Connection,
I browse for my mdf file,
click on "Use Windows Authentication" and click on
Test Connection.

I get this error:
This connection cannot be tested because no server name has been specified.

So then I click on "Advanced", and click the dropdown box of the Data Source
and put ".\SQLEXPRESS" into it.

Now clicking "OK", I click on "Test Connection" one more time.
I now get a new error.
Cannot open user default database. Login failed.
Login failed for user 'MIRO\Miro Nagy'
Can anyone let me know what property I am missing to get this connection to work,
either in a setup somewhere or another property.

I cant seem to figure out why it works sometimes - and other times not.
